WebJan 28, 2015 · Over 300 Mesolithic individuals have been found in them, and dated to the period from 8500 to 7110 cal BP [ 8, 15 – 19 ]. The origin of the first Mesolithic cemeteries has been linked to changes in the settlement pattern as a consequence of the climatic changes caused by the 8.2 BP event. WebThe introduction of farming, which marked the conventional end of the Mesolithic period, began around 4000 b.c., just as the temperatures began to decline, reaching the current mean July level of 16°C (60.8°F). Climatic changes facilitated changes in the biome, particularly in more northerly regions.
